Welcome, Dev, to our comprehensive guide on virtual host server administration. Are you tired of dealing with the complexities of website hosting? Do you want to streamline your website management process? Well, you’re in the right place! In this article, we will cover everything you need to know about virtual host server admin, from the basics to advanced techniques. Let’s dive in!
What is a Virtual Host Server?
A virtual host server is a method of hosting multiple websites on a single server. Each website has its own virtual host, which enables website owners to have complete control over the configuration of their website. This allows for efficient use of resources and reduces the cost of hosting.
Advantages of Virtual Host Server
There are numerous advantages of using a virtual host server. Here are some of the most notable ones:
Advantage |
Description |
Cost-effective |
Virtual host servers enable website owners to host multiple websites on a single server, reducing costs significantly. |
Scalability |
Virtual host servers can be easily scaled up or down to meet the needs of the website, providing flexibility in managing resources. |
Security |
Virtual host servers offer enhanced security measures to protect websites from potential threats. |
Customizability |
Virtual host servers allow website owners to customize their website configurations to meet their specific needs. |
With so many benefits, it’s no wonder that virtual host server administration has become increasingly popular among website owners.
How to Set Up a Virtual Host Server
Setting up a virtual host server can seem intimidating at first, but with the right guidance, it can be a simple process. Here are the basic steps to set up a virtual host server:
Step 1: Choose a Hosting Provider
The first step in setting up a virtual host server is to choose a hosting provider. Make sure to do your research and choose a provider that meets your needs in terms of cost, reliability, and support.
Step 2: Configure Your Server
Once you have chosen a hosting provider, the next step is to configure your server. This involves setting up the operating system, web server software, and any necessary applications.
Step 3: Create Virtual Hosts
After configuring your server, the next step is to create virtual hosts. Each virtual host will have its own domain name and directory structure. You can use the Apache web server software to create virtual hosts.
Step 4: Configure DNS
The final step in setting up a virtual host server is to configure DNS. This involves adding DNS records that point to the IP address of your server. This will enable visitors to access your website using your domain name.
Once you have completed these steps, your virtual host server will be up and running, ready to host your website(s).
Common Virtual Host Server Administration Tasks
Now that you have set up your virtual host server, it’s time to start managing it. Here are some common virtual host server administration tasks:
Task 1: Adding a New Domain
Adding a new domain to your virtual host server is a common task that website owners often need to do. Here are the steps to add a new domain:
Step 1: Create a Directory for the New Domain
First, create a directory for the new domain on your server. This will be where the files for the new website will be stored.
Step 2: Create a Virtual Host Configuration File
Next, create a virtual host configuration file for the new domain. This file will specify the domain name, directory path, and other settings for the new website.
Step 3: Add DNS Records
Finally, add DNS records for the new domain so that visitors can access the website using the domain name.
Task 2: Backing Up Your Virtual Host Server
Regular backups are essential for ensuring that your virtual host server is protected against data loss. Here are the steps to back up your virtual host server:
Step 1: Choose a Backup Solution
There are many backup solutions available, such as manual backups or automated backups using software. Choose a solution that meets your needs in terms of cost, ease of use, and reliability.
Step 2: Schedule Regular Backups
Once you have chosen a backup solution, schedule regular backups to ensure that your data is always protected.
Task 3: Monitoring Your Virtual Host Server
Monitoring your virtual host server is essential for identifying and fixing any issues that may arise. Here are some common monitoring tasks:
Task 1: Monitoring Resource Usage
Monitor your server’s resource usage (such as CPU, memory, and disk space) to ensure that your website(s) are running smoothly.
Task 2: Monitoring Server Logs
Check your server logs regularly to identify any errors or issues that may be affecting your website(s).
Task 3: Monitoring Security
Regularly monitor your server’s security measures to ensure that your website(s) are protected against potential threats.
Frequently Asked Questions
Q: What is the difference between a virtual host server and a dedicated server?
A: A virtual host server allows for multiple websites to be hosted on a single server, while a dedicated server is a physical server that is dedicated to hosting a single website.
Q: Is virtual host server administration difficult?
A: Virtual host server administration can be complex, especially for beginners. However, with the right guidance and resources, it can be learned and mastered.
Q: What are some common issues that can arise with virtual host server administration?
A: Some common issues that can arise with virtual host server administration include server crashes, slow performance, security vulnerabilities, and software compatibility issues.
In conclusion, virtual host server administration is a powerful tool that can help streamline website management and reduce hosting costs. We hope that this comprehensive guide has provided you with the knowledge and resources necessary to manage your virtual host server with confidence. Happy hosting!
Related Posts:- Windows Server Admin Tools: A Comprehensive Guide for Dev As a Dev, you may be tasked with managing and maintaining Windows servers. To make your job easier, Microsoft has developed a range of admin tools that can help you…
- How to Host a CS Server Hello Dev, are you interested in hosting a CS (Counter Strike) server for yourself or for your friends? Do you want to create and manage your own server? If yes,…
- Get to know the Apache Server Admin Console: Pros, Cons, and… IntroductionWelcome to our comprehensive guide to the Apache Server Admin Console! If you're looking to optimize your website's performance, this article is for you. We'll cover everything you need to…
- Get to Know Apache 2 LAMP Server Admin: Pros and Cons A Comprehensive Guide to Apache 2 LAMP Server AdminWelcome to the world of Apache 2 LAMP server admin! As a website owner, you understand the importance of a robust server…
- Ark Survival PS4 Server Hosting: Everything Dev Needs to… Are you a fan of Ark Survival and looking to host your own PS4 server? Look no further than this comprehensive guide on everything Dev needs to know about Ark…
- Hosting Your Own DayZ Server - A Guide for Devs Greetings Devs! Are you tired of playing on overcrowded DayZ servers with lag and long wait times? Do you want to create your own server where you have control over…
- Host Your Own Game Server: A Comprehensive Guide for Devs Are you tired of playing with laggy servers or being at the mercy of other people's rules? It's time to take control and host your own game server. Whether you're…
- Apache Web Server Vhost Config: A Comprehensive Guide The Importance of Vhost Config in Apache Web ServerWelcome to the ultimate guide to Apache Web Server Vhost Config. If you're reading this, it's safe to assume that you either…
- Counter Strike Source Server Hosting: How to Choose the Best… Welcome Dev, if you're looking to host a Counter Strike Source server, you've come to the right place. In this article, we'll go over the basics of CS Source server…
- Apache Server Admin Books: Your Ultimate Guide đź“š Discover How to Master Apache Server Administration with These Top Books!Welcome to our comprehensive guide on the best Apache Server Admin books in 2021! Whether you are looking to…
- Tower Unite Server Hosting: The Ultimate Guide for Devs Welcome, Dev, to the ultimate guide for Tower Unite server hosting. For those who don't know, Tower Unite is a massively multiplayer online game developed by PixelTail Games. This game…
- How to Host a CS 1.6 Server - A Comprehensive Guide for Devs Welcome, Devs, to our guide on how to host a CS 1.6 server. Counter-Strike is a popular first-person shooter game that has been around for over two decades now. While…
- How to Host My Own Teamspeak Server Greetings, Dev! Are you tired of using unreliable Teamspeak servers? Do you want to have complete control over your server? If so, you've come to the right place! In this…
- Modded Ark Server Hosting: The Ultimate Guide for Dev Greetings Dev! Are you tired of playing Ark: Survival Evolved on public servers with limited control and restricted mods? If yes, then you are in the right place. In this…
- How to Find Host Server Name: A Comprehensive Guide for Devs As a developer, it is crucial to understand how to find a host server name. This information is needed for various reasons, such as website migration or troubleshooting. However, the…
- The Ultimate Guide to Server Admin Job Description LAMP 👨‍💻 A Comprehensive Explanation of Server Admin Job Description LAMPWelcome to the ultimate guide to server admin job description LAMP, where we will provide a detailed explanation of everything you…
- How to Host a Minecraft Server without Port Forwarding Hello Dev! Are you tired of not being able to host your own Minecraft server because of the hassle of port forwarding? Well, worry no more! In this article, we…
- WMI Provider Host High CPU Usage in Server 2012 R2 Dear Dev,If you're facing a high CPU usage issue on your Server 2012 R2, then you're not alone. Many server administrators have reported this issue, and it's mainly caused by…
- Ubuntu Server Admin Tools: The Ultimate Guide The Importance of Ubuntu Server Admin Tools in Managing Your SystemGreetings fellow system administrators and enthusiasts! Your quest in finding the proper tools to manage your Ubuntu server has landed…
- Web Admin for Ubuntu Server: Maximizing Your Server's… IntroductionGreetings to all Ubuntu Server users! As you may know, Ubuntu Server is a cost-effective and reliable platform for running applications and serving web content. However, maintaining an Ubuntu Server…
- The Comprehensive Guide to Apache Web Server Admin Console:… IntroductionGreetings, esteemed readers! Are you planning to install or manage an Apache web server for your business or personal website? Look no further! Apache web server admin console has got…
- Apache Server with Virtual Hosts - Optimizing Your Website IntroductionWelcome to our ultimate guide on Apache Server with Virtual Hosts! If you’re a website owner, one of the most important things you need is a reliable server that can…
- Conan Exiles Server Hosting on PS4: A Comprehensive Guide… Greetings Devs! If you’re looking to host your own Conan Exiles server on PS4, you’ve come to the right place. In this article, we’ll cover everything you need to know…
- Arma 3 Server Hosts: The Ultimate Guide for Devs Welcome, Dev! If you're looking to host your very own Arma 3 server, you've come to the right place. In this guide, we'll cover everything you need to know about…
- TF2 Server Hosting Free: A Comprehensive Guide for Devs Hello Devs! Are you looking for a reliable and cost-effective way to host your TF2 server? Look no further! In this article, we will guide you through the process of…
- How to Host a Terraria Server for Free - A Comprehensive… Hello Dev, are you looking for ways to host a Terraria server for free? You are in the right place. Terraria is a popular game that allows players to explore…
- Host Your Own Battlefield 1 Server - A Guide for Devs Hello Devs! Are you tired of relying on other people's servers when playing Battlefield 1? Do you want more control over your gaming experience? If so, you've come to the…
- How to Host a FiveM Server: A Comprehensive Guide for Devs Greetings, Dev! Are you looking to host a FiveM server but don't know where to start? Look no further, because this guide will take you through the steps of setting…
- Debug Server Host & Port for Device: The Ultimate Guide for… Dear Dev, when it comes to debugging your device's host and port, things can get a bit tricky. But, fear not, because in this article we'll cover everything you need…
- How to Host a Private ARMA 3 Server Hello Dev! If you are reading this article, you are probably interested in hosting your own private ARMA 3 server. Hosting your own server can give you more control over…